Clonmel rowers enjoy a great start to the new season

Clonmel rowers enjoy a great start to the new season

Early season winner Sean O'Donnell

The rowing regatta season is now in full swing and all of the hard indoor work put in by the rowers at Clonmel Rowing Club during the winter months is now paying off on the water. 

There was a great turnout for the Neptune Regatta in Dublin  and many of the Clonmel team gave excellent performances.

Sean O’Donnell had a number of fabulous rows to win the Men’s Club 2 single scull.  Dylan Barry-O’Donovan and Brian Lynch also rowed very well in that competition.

Emily Fitzpatrick receives her winner's medal.

Emily Fitzpatrick and her teammate Sadhbh McGrath came first and second respectively in an all Clonmel final of the Women’s Club 2 in which Emily Maunsell and Daire Davern also performed well. Matt Dundon and Andrew Butler also rowed well in the Men’s Senior scull.

These excellent showings bode well for the rest of the season as the club goes from strength to strength.
